Skip to content
Permalink
Browse files
A small fix that makes the Packer compressor about 10% more efficient.
  • Loading branch information
jeresig committed Feb 25, 2007
1 parent 9dc40f5 commit 21ca78bcd0c800ad8b54dcd7c73418e219f0ce49
Showing with 1 addition and 1 deletion.
  1. +1 −1 build/js/pack.js
@@ -110,7 +110,7 @@ function pack(_script, _encoding, _fastDecode, _specialChars) {
var $parser = new ParseMaster;
var $encode = _getEncoder(_encoding);
// for high-ascii, don't encode single character low-ascii
var $regexp = (_encoding > 62) ? /\w\w+/ : /\w+/;
var $regexp = (_encoding > 62) ? /\w\w+/ : /(\(\)|\){|var |return |&&|==|typeof |function\(?|if\(|for\(|while\(|[a-zA-Z0-9]+|\)}|\[\d\])/;
// build the word list
$keywords = _analyze($script, _globalize($regexp), $encode);
var $encoded = $keywords.$encoded;

0 comments on commit 21ca78b

Please sign in to comment.